The prospective parent sees an invitation to talk with a current parent and chooses to voluntarily opts-in to start things. We then match them to a school-approved opted in current parent. As the conversation unfolds, ParentLead's system receives, records, and relays each reply to the other pareticipants. Messages are NOT sent directly from one participant's personal mobile number to another person's. Participants communicate without their personal telephone numbers being disclosed to one another. A transcript of the conversation is retained and made available to the school and participants.

We keep it simple: We match by closest grade level. We also ensure that no current parent volunteer is handling two concurrent conversations, or that they handle more than two connections per week — keeping the experience genuine and manageable for your ambassadors.

ParentLead introduces parents by first name + last name initial in the group text thread. No pesonal phone numbers are ever shown in messages. Parents can decide what additional information they wish to share in their texts. Conversations happen within the text thread; no app download is required.

They can start with one. Each one is a volunteer and opts in to participate. Invite more current parents to join anytime. Keep in mind that each volunteer will handle no more than one conversation at a time and generally no more than two connections per week.

We include an admissions officer in every group chat we create, but their participation should be limited to engaging only when appropriate. We notify the parents that admissions will be added but they are there generally only to answer school questions the parent might not know. In most cases, admissions officers do not actively text. We always provide a full transcript of every chat in the dashboard.

The service is free but standard carrier messaging rates may apply for families texting in — the same as any SMS message they send.

There is a single annual subscription cost based on the school's size: Under 400 students: $1,900; 400-900 students: $2,400; Over 900 students: $4,200. There are no other costs.

Schools can start at any time in under an hour. We have a short video call with the school to review the program and set their opt in word. After that, school setup involves two steps: (1) Inviting at least one current parent volunteer to opt-in, (2) placing our banner invitation link on your school's website. We provide those materials to the school. The program requires no technical skills or IT development work.
